Это команда globusrun, которую можно запустить в бесплатном хостинг-провайдере OnWorks, используя одну из наших многочисленных бесплатных онлайн-рабочих станций, таких как Ubuntu Online, Fedora Online, онлайн-эмулятор Windows или онлайн-эмулятор MAC OS.
ПРОГРАММА:
ИМЯ
globusrun - выполнение и управление заданиями через GRAM
СИНТАКСИС
Globusrun [-help | -использование | -версия -версии]
Globusrun [-p | -parse] {-f ИМЯ ФАЙЛА | -файл ИМЯ ФАЙЛА | RSL }
Globusrun [ОПЦИИ] {-r РЕСУРС| -ресурс РЕСУРС} {-a | -authenticate-only}
Globusrun [ОПЦИИ] {-r РЕСУРС| -ресурс РЕСУРС} {-j | -jobmanager-version}
Globusrun [ОПЦИИ] {-k | -kill} РАБОТА
Globusrun [ОПЦИИ] [-полный прокси | -D] {-y | -refresh-proxy} РАБОТА
Globusrun [ВАРИАНТЫ] -статус РАБОТА
Globusrun [ОПЦИИ] {-r РЕСУРС | -ресурс РЕСУРС } {-f ИМЯ ФАЙЛА | -файл ИМЯ ФАЙЛА |
RSL}
ОПИСАНИЕ
Ассоциация Globusrun Программа для отправки и управления заданиями, выполняемыми на локальном или удаленном хосте заданий. В
рабочие места контролируются глобус-менеджер по работе программа, которая взаимодействует с локальным
менеджер ресурсов, который планирует и выполняет задание.
Ассоциация Globusrun программа может быть запущена в нескольких различных режимах, выбранных из командной строки
настройки.
После появления -Помощь, -использование, -версияили -версии используются параметры командной строки, Globusrun будете
распечатайте диагностическую информацию и выйдите.
Когда -p or -анализ опция командной строки присутствует, Globusrun проверит синтаксис
спецификации RSL, а затем прекратить. Если синтаксис правильный, Globusrun распечатает
строка RSL успешно проанализирована ... и выйти с нулевым кодом выхода; в противном случае это будет
вывести сообщение об ошибке и завершить работу ненулевым кодом выхода.
Когда -a or -только для аутентификации опция командной строки присутствует, Globusrun проверим
что служба, названная РЕСУРС существует и учетные данные клиента предоставлены
разрешение на доступ к этой службе. Если аутентификация прошла успешно, Globusrun будет отображать
строка GRAM Authentication test успешно завершена с нулевым кодом выхода; иначе
он напечатает объяснение проблемы и будет с ненулевым кодом выхода.
Когда -j or -jobmanager-версия опция командной строки присутствует, Globusrun будет пытаться
чтобы определить версию программного обеспечения, которую назвал сервис РЕСУРС это работает. Если
успешно, отобразится как версия Toolkit, так и версия пакета диспетчера заданий.
и выйти с нулевым кодом выхода; в противном случае он напечатает объяснение проблемы и
выйти с ненулевым кодом выхода.
Когда -k or -убийство опция командной строки присутствует, Globusrun попытается прекратить
работа, названная Идентификатор вакансии. В случае успеха Globusrun выйдет с нуля; иначе это будет
отобразить объяснение проблемы и выйти с ненулевым кодом выхода.
Когда -y or -refresh-прокси опция командной строки присутствует, Globusrun будет пытаться
делегировать новый прокси X.509 менеджеру заданий, который управляет заданием, указанным РАБОТА. Если
успешный, Globusrun выйдет с нуля; в противном случае будет отображаться объяснение
проблема и выйти с ненулевым кодом выхода. Это поведение может быть изменено
-полный прокси or -D параметры командной строки для включения полного делегирования прокси. По умолчанию
ограниченное делегирование прокси.
Когда -положение дел опция командной строки присутствует, Globusrun попытается определить
текущее состояние работы. В случае успеха состояние будет распечатано на стандартный вывод и
Globusrun выйдет с нулевым кодом выхода; в противном случае описание ошибки будет
отображается, и он выйдет с ненулевым кодом выхода.
В противном случае Globusrun отправит задание в службу GRAM. По умолчанию, Globusrun ждет
до завершения или сбоя задания перед выходом, отображение информации о задании
состояние изменяется, а во время выхода - код завершения задания, если он предоставляется службой GRAM.
Ассоциация Globusrun программа также может функционировать как ГАСС файловый сервер, чтобы разрешить
глобус-менеджер по работе программа для передачи файлов на машину, на которой Globusrun is
выполняется в сервисный узел GRAM. Это поведение контролируется -s, -oкачества -w
параметры командной строки.
Вакансии, представленные Globusrun можно отслеживать в интерактивном режиме или отдельно. Иметь Globusrun
отключиться от службы GRAM после отправки задания, используйте -b or -F командной строки
настройки.
ДОПОЛНИТЕЛЬНЫЕ УСЛУГИ, НЕ ВКЛЮЧЕННЫЕ В ПАКЕТ
-Помощь
Вывести справочное сообщение для стандартной ошибки и выйти.
-использование
Отобразите однострочную сводку использования для стандартной ошибки и выйдите.
-версия
Показать версию программного обеспечения Globusrun к стандартной ошибке и выйти.
-версии
Отображение версии программного обеспечения всех модулей, используемых Globusrun (включая DiRT
информация) к стандартной ошибке, а затем выйти.
-п, -анализ
Выполните синтаксический анализ спецификации задания и диагностику печати. Если ошибка синтаксического анализа
происходит, Globusrun завершается с ненулевым кодом выхода.
-f ИМЯ ФАЙЛА, -файл ИМЯ ФАЙЛА
Прочитать спецификацию задания из файла с именем ИМЯ ФАЙЛА
-н, -без прерывания
Отключите обработку сигнала SIGINT, чтобы символ прерывания (обычно
Control-C причины Globusrun прекратить без отмены работы.
-r РЕСУРС
Отправьте запрос на ресурс, указанный РЕСУРС. Ресурс может быть указан
следующими способами:
· ВЕДУЩИЙ
· ВЕДУЩИЙ:PORT
· ВЕДУЩИЙ:PORT/СЕРВИС
· ВЕДУЩИЙ/СЕРВИС
· ВЕДУЩИЙ:/СЕРВИС
· ВЕДУЩИЙ::ПРЕДМЕТ
· ВЕДУЩИЙ:PORT:ПРЕДМЕТ
· ВЕДУЩИЙ/СЕРВИС:ПРЕДМЕТ
· ВЕДУЩИЙ:/СЕРВИС:ПРЕДМЕТ
· ВЕДУЩИЙ:PORT/СЕРВИС:ПРЕДМЕТ Если любой из PORT, СЕРВИСили ПРЕДМЕТ опущено,
по умолчанию 2811, jobmanager и host @ВЕДУЩИЙ используются соответственно.
-дж, -jobmanager-версия
Распечатайте версию программного обеспечения, запущенного службой, работающей на РЕСУРС.
-k РАБОТА, -убийство РАБОТА
Убить работу, названную РАБОТА.
-Д, -полный прокси
Делегируйте сервису полный прокси-сервер олицетворения. По умолчанию прокси с ограничениями
делегируется при необходимости.
-у, -refresh-прокси: Делегировать новый прокси JOBID сервису.
-положение дел
Отображение текущего статуса задания с именем JOBID.
-д, -тихо
Не отображать информацию об изменении состояния задания или коде выхода.
-о, -выход-включить
Запустите сервер GASS в Globusrun приложение, которое позволяет получить доступ к его
только стандартный вывод и стандартные потоки ошибок. Кроме того, увеличьте RSL с
определение подстановки GLOBUSRUN_GASS_URL RSL и добавление stdout и stderr
предложения, которые перенаправляют потоки вывода и ошибок задания на вывод и ошибки
потоки интерактивного Globusrun команда. Если это указано, то Globusrun
действует так, как будто -q также были указаны.
-с, -сервер
Запустите сервер GASS в Globusrun приложение, которое позволяет получить доступ к его
стандартный поток вывода и стандартные потоки ошибок для записи и любой локальный файл
Globusrun призыв к чтению. Кроме того, увеличьте RSL с определением
GLOBUSRUN_GASS_URL Замена RSL и добавление предложений stdout и stderr, которые перенаправляют
потоки вывода и ошибок задания на потоки вывода и ошибок
интерактивный Globusrun команда. Если это указано, то Globusrun действует так, как будто
-q также были указаны.
-ш, -write-разрешить
Запустите сервер GASS в Globusrun приложение, которое позволяет получить доступ к его
стандартный поток вывода и стандартные потоки ошибок для записи и любой локальный файл
Globusrun вызов для чтения или записи. Кроме того, увеличьте RSL с определением
замены GLOBUSRUN_GASS_URL RSL и добавить предложения stdout и stderr, которые
перенаправить потоки вывода и ошибок задания на потоки вывода и ошибок
интерактивный Globusrun команда. Если это указано, то Globusrun действует как будто
домен -q также были указаны.
-б, -партия
Завершить после отправки задания в службу GRAM. Параметры, связанные с ГАЗО, могут
использоваться для размещения входных файлов, но стандартный вывод, стандартная ошибка и размещение файлов
после завершения работы не будут обрабатываться. В Globusrun программа выйдет после
задание попадает в любое из следующих состояний:
· В ОЖИДАНИИ
· АКТИВНЫЙ
· НЕ СМОГЛИ
· СДЕЛАНО
-Ф, -быстрая партия
Завершить после отправки задания в службу GRAM. В Globusrun программа будет
выйти после получения ответа от службы. В РАБОТА будет отображаться
стандартный вывод перед завершением, чтобы задание можно было проверить с помощью -положение дел
параметр командной строки или изменен -refresh-прокси or -убийство параметры командной строки.
-д, -прогон, репетиция
Отправьте задание с атрибутом dryrun, установленным в значение true. Когда это будет сделано, работа
Менеджер подготовится к началу работы, но не отправит ее в службу.
Это можно использовать для обнаружения проблем с RSL.
ОКРУЖАЮЩАЯ СРЕДА
Следующие переменные влияют на выполнение Globusrun
X509_USER_PROXY
Путь к учетным данным прокси.
X509_CERT_DIR
Путь к каталогу доверенных сертификатов.
Используйте globusrun онлайн с помощью сервисов onworks.net